1 Front Seat Belt problem of the 2003 Subaru Impreza

Failure Date: 07/06/2005

Consumer states the seat belt on the passenger side refuses to unlock. The belt just keeps getting tighter and tighter. It will not work until the consumer unhooks the belt and puts it back in. Then it will start to lock back up immediately. It does not do it on the driver's side. This belt is designed for a car set. Dealer replaced the seat belt assembly, but problem recurred. It seems to do it with larger individuals.

2 Front Seat Belt problem of the 1997 Subaru Impreza

Failure Date: 02/11/2003

The front seat belts did not lock correctly. The reclining lever for the back of the seat failed, which caused consumer to lose control of the vehicle. Dealer was notified and stated their was nothing they could've done.
